Place de Neuve is another very important Square in Geneva. It is also an important cultural attraction in the city. The lovely place is a very interesting place to see in the city. It is certainly a must visit if you want to take in the lovely vistas of the lovely city of Geneva.
The Square is famous for the old architecture around it. The Grand Theatre, the Bastions Park and the Consevatoire de la Musique are some of the delightful buildings around the square.The Rath Museum also forms a highlight of any visit to the square.
Interestingly, the square stands homage to an ancient door that used to stand there in history. Being a strategic location, this also gives the square quite a lot of historic importance from the point of view of the city of Geneva.
